Eskom has confirmed that loadshedding will be suspended from 5am on Wednesday, 26 February 2025, following a significant improvement in generation capacity and a steady replenishment of emergency reserves, Cape {town} Etc reports. While overnight reserves still require additional replenishment, the power utility assured South Africans that the system is stable enough to halt rotational power cuts. Currently, 6 660MW...
